Transaction 75a2ed4173460f6e762bd9d2bca5daf158f0e49050e02353205aef23d42b4528
2 Input
2 Outputs
- 75a2ed4173460f6e762bd9d2bca5daf158f0e49050e02353205aef23d42b4528:0
- 75a2ed4173460f6e762bd9d2bca5daf158f0e49050e02353205aef23d42b4528:1
value 698800
address 1CZEL8RGi7MBTNv5XL6Fi5q9nH61Ze2ARw
value 1132387
address 1KM3PfurBsztR8ynZyH3M6X1mR5gdFbYWF